What Counts as a Cash Buyer?
A cash buyer is someone who:
-
Does not need a mortgage to close
-
Can verify liquid funds
-
Typically closes faster
-
Avoids lender-related delays
Cash buyers often include:
-
Retirees
-
Second-home buyers
-
Equity-rich move-up buyers
-
Investors
-
Out-of-state buyers selling higher-priced homes

Why Cash Buyers Are Attractive to Sellers
Cash offers appeal to sellers because they:
-
Reduce closing risk
-
Eliminate appraisal concerns
-
Shorten timelines
-
Simplify negotiations
But attractive doesn’t always mean automatic acceptance.
Cash Doesn’t Always Beat the Best Offer
In 2025, sellers are weighing:
-
Net proceeds
-
Certainty of close
-
Flexibility on timing
-
Inspection terms
-
Buyer strength
A strong financed offer can beat a cash offer if:
-
Price is higher
-
Terms are cleaner
-
Buyer is flexible
-
Financing is solid and well-documented

How Financed Buyers Can Compete Successfully
If you’re using a loan, you’re not out of the game.
Strong strategies include:
-
Full underwriting approval (not just pre-qualification)
-
Larger earnest money deposits
-
Shorter due diligence periods
-
Flexible closing dates
-
Clean inspection terms

Are Investors Driving Cash Competition?
Not heavily on Lake Oconee.
Unlike short-term rental markets, Lake Oconee:
-
Has more lifestyle buyers
-
Fewer high-volume investors
-
More owner-occupied purchases
Most cash buyers here are lifestyle-driven, not speculative.
